One of the out-patient treatment alternatives for individuals in St. Jo struggling with opioid abuse and addiction is called opioid maintenance therapy. Some facilities and doctors are certified to give certain medications to opioid dependent clients, many that are opioids also and are addiction. In low doses however, the individual does not feel high and also doesn't have severe cravings and is not in opioid withdrawal. Methadone is the first drug administered for this sole purpose, but there are alternative choices to pick from.

Methadone is an opiate and is meant to be taken at an out-patient clinic certified to dispense the drug, that is taken daily as a pill or liquid. The price of the drug is about $150 a month. Buprenorphine is also an opioid based drug, and is in pill form often taken every other day. But unlike Methadone which is only be given in highly well-regulated clinics, Buprenorphine can be and is prescribed and administered in doctor's offices. The price monthly of buprenorphine is about $300.00 per month for the generic version of the medication. There is also a version of buprenorphine that contains the ingredient naloxone, which is a med that reverses the effects of opioids. Someone taking this version of the drug, AKA Suboxone, would find it harder to get high from opioids if they relapsed while taking the drug. It is also taken every day, and is priced approximately $450 /month. Naltrexone is another medication taken in opioid maintenance therapy, but unlike the other medications aforementioned it's an opiate blocker and is not an opioid. There is an option to take this medication as a monthly shot, which is called Vivitrol. As an opioid blocker, the drug prevents an individual from feeling high from opioids, and in turn lowers the risk associated with relapse. This daily injection costs anywhere from $1000 to $1200 per month.
